What is Google My Business?
Google My Business is a platform ran off from Google’s business listings, giving your business the abilitiy to show on local listings for search results in your area. Every local business owner should utilise Google My Business, as your business can be displayed via the local pack, google maps and the knowledge panel.

The above screenshot has been taken from Google’s Knowledge panel. We can see the company name, google reviews, hours open, contact information and crucial links. Using Google My Business allows you to appear on searches that you might not have appeared on without using this platform, and you have nothing to lose as It’s free!
How to setup GMB
It’s very easy to set up a GMB page! First visit googlescreate page, type in your business name (this will show you if you have created a google my business page before). If you haven’t created a page before; click on the pop-up, fill in your business name, choose the category your business best fits into, add in your location (you have the option to not fill this in), add your address, and continue to fill in your businesses information through the fields google provides.

Once you have verified your business, you will be greeted by your dashboard! You will be able to complete your listing, including adding photos, your bussiness logo, a description, your opening hours and more.
